Most people have never heard of Spina Bifida. That's because only seven in every ten thousand people develop this disorder. There are only 160,000 people in the United States that have this disorder. It can be diagnosed by blood tests, ultrasounds, and amniocentesis. If the doctor decides to run a blood test to screen for Spina Bifida and other disorders, they will test for high AFP levels. High AFP levels suggest that there is a neutral tube defect. An ultrasound is the most common and accurate way to diagnose Spina Bifida. If the ultrasound confirms Spina Bifida, the doctor may order an amniocentesis test. In this procedure, the doctor sticks a needle into the amniotic sac and withdraws fluid. 

Spina Bifida is a congenital deformity of the spine in which a portion of the spinal cord and its meninges are exposed through a breach in the backbone. It can occur anywhere along the spine, if a neutral tube does not close all the way. If it does not close, the back bone that protects the spinal cord will not form as it should. It often results in damage to the nerves and the spinal cord. There are three types of Spina Bifida; occulta, meningocele, and myelomeningocele. Spina Bifida Occulta is the mildest form of this disorder. Children usually don't need any treatment with this type. Meningocele Spina Bifida typically can be treated without surgery, but there are many complications that can occur. Untreated Spina Bifida Meningocele can lead to mobility problems and mental impairment. Myelomeningocele is the most severe type of Spina Bifida. Myelomeningocele Spina Bifida necessitates surgery to fix the spinal abnormality and protect the exposed spinal cord and nerves from infection, further injury, or trauma. Hydrocephalus develops in the majority of newborns with myelomeningocele, which requires treatment. This type of spina bifida can result in progressive spinal tethering, in which the spinal cord and vertebrae do not extend and expand normally as the child grows. Muscle function in the legs, colon, and bladder may be affected.

Spina Bifida has no determined cause, but it has been linked to factors such as; genetic predisposition, lower levels of maternal folic acid, environmental influences, maternal hyperthermia, and certain drug classifications. Just as there is no determined cause, there is currently no cure. However, in some situations, a child can be operated on while still in the womb in order to lessen or repair the problem. If the mother decides not to undergo surgery while pregnant, the baby would need surgery twenty-four to forty-eight hours after birth.
